Output 84ab61e92b4275a8ba1ba87138466319d02b052a9ae601fd56659decc9e59176:1

value
3017928
script pubkey
OP_0 OP_PUSHBYTES_20 058c7f448ab9a30e1893d5a96f3e8500f2d18128
address
ltc1qqkx873y2hx3suxyn6k5k7059qredrqfgs9ejzn
transaction
84ab61e92b4275a8ba1ba87138466319d02b052a9ae601fd56659decc9e59176
spent
true